Dear Bruce,
I creat the file of label according to the manual of free surfer. The website
was http://www.freesurfer.net/fswiki/FsTutorial/QdecGroupAnalysis_freeview.
(1) hold down shift then left click and drag to draw the ROI.
(2) save the label by selecting File --> Save Label.
